Bloomberg has said that Microsoft may announce a 15 percent increase in its quarterly dividend as investments and cash shot to a total of $63 billion.
Heather Bellini, an analyst at Goldman Sachs Group Inc, detailed in research notes, that: “given that operating income only grew 3 percent in fiscal 2012 versus 12 percent in fiscal 2011, we also would expect the dividend increase to moderate from the 25 percent increase.”
Overall Microsoft shares have risen 18 percent during this year, however increased investor pay-outs are limited by liable tax on overseas investments.
